The MPRE is coming up in just a couple of weeks now.  In case you’ve been putting off studying, or would like to take advantage of free resources, be sure to check out what we have here at the library as well as great online resources:

Free Courses

  • Themis
    • If you’re worried it’s too late to start this course, know that today is the recommended start date.  Access to free sample questions alone is valuable.
  • Kaplan
    • I used this course last summer when I prepared for the MPRE; it was really helpful.
  • BarBri
    • When you register, make sure you select only the free MPRE class and not the bar review.  Note that this course has both online and in-person options for Massachusetts.

You may be thinking, “there’s no such thing as a free lunch, are these courses really free?”  You do not have to pay any money, but you do have to give them your email address, so you will receive periodic emails about signing up for that company’s bar review course.  I did not find the emails from Kaplan to be excessive, and the MPRE course was definitely worth it.
